Label a Herd in Minutes: Individual Holstein-Friesian Cattle Identification

1 code implementation22 Apr 2022 Jing Gao, Tilo Burghardt, Neill W. Campbell

In particular, for the task of automatic identification of individual Holstein-Friesians in real-world farm CCTV, we show that self-supervision, metric learning, cluster analysis, and active learning can complement each other to significantly reduce the annotation requirements usually needed to train cattle identification frameworks.

Towards Self-Supervision for Video Identification of Individual Holstein-Friesian Cattle: The Cows2021 Dataset

2 code implementations5 May 2021 Jing Gao, Tilo Burghardt, William Andrew, Andrew W. Dowsey, Neill W. Campbell

Motivated by the labelling burden involved in constructing visual cattle identification systems, we propose exploiting the temporal coat pattern appearance across videos as a self-supervision signal for animal identity learning.
